PWR steering? PWR brakes? related?

I have replaced my steering linkage, ball joints, steering shaft, power steering pump and installed Borgeson gear box and shaft.
when I apply the brakes, I loose power steering.
Anyone had this problem?

Bad hydroboost maybe? Make sure everything is bleed good first, turning wheel back and forth with wheels off the ground until fluid is full and free of any foam, with truck running. Did it do this before?

Did that. reinstalled the original steering box - problem solved. BAD BORGESON STEERING GEAR BOX. So much for high $$$ parts.
